The Hamptons is an attractive block of luxury apartments in a PRESTIGIOUS LOCATION near to COMPTON ACRES and less than 0.4 MILES from SHOPS at CANFORD CLIFFS VILLAGE. Extends to around 829 SQ FT & includes 2 DOUBLE BEDS, 2 BATHS, LARGE TERRACE & SEPARATE UTILITY. SECURE PARKING.

Canford Cliffs

Canford Cliffs Village is well known for being one of the most prestigious places to live, it has an assortment of caf? bars, restaurants and speciality shops with a wide variety of properties ranging from luxury apartments to contemporary designed cliff top residences. The world famous Sandbanks Peninsula and Poole Harbour are nearby with safe sandy beaches, marinas and yacht clubs as well as a whole host of water-sports facilities. The 18 hole Championship Parkstone Golf Club is approximately a mile away whilst the more comprehensive towns of Poole and Bournemouth are approximately two miles equidistant.

Property Comprises

The Hamptons is an exclusive development of just 12 apartments built in 2010 and is situated within walking distance to the beach and local shops at Canford Cliffs Village. Accessed via secure electric gates flat 2 is on the ground floor and offers bright and spacious accommodation to include two double bedrooms both with built in wardrobes and an ensuite to the master, modern fitted kitchen with integrated appliances and utility room, a good size lounge/diner and family bathroom. Further benefits include a large terrace perfect for entertaining and an underground parking space with cycle store. The grounds are communal and beautifully kept and there is a lift in the building to all floors.SHARE OF FREEHOLD- 999 year leaseMAINTAINANCE- ?2,400 per annumGROUND RENT- n/a
